Transaction f668e63a5105c70d3da3cbe1833677adc8c8173a284af5eafefd46efdbe56962
1 Input
1 Output
-
f668e63a5105c70d3da3cbe1833677adc8c8173a284af5eafefd46efdbe56962:0
- value
- 453223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a46701c5f70d8cc4ae1c099c87308298b2f8ce1a OP_EQUAL
- address
- 3GgJ93toemCDP8om3sbjw5iXZstTcuyL7v